What's Happening?
Gryphon Digital Mining, Inc., a publicly traded Bitcoin miner based in Las Vegas, Nevada, has secured stockholder approval for a merger with American Bitcoin, a venture linked to President Trump's family. The merger, approved on August 27, 2025, allows the combined entity to list on Nasdaq under the ticker symbol 'ABTC' following a reverse stock split. This reverse split, set for September 2, 2025, will occur at a 5-for-1 ratio, reducing the company's outstanding shares from approximately 82.8 million to 16.6 million, excluding new issuances related to the merger. The merger aims to leverage Gryphon's existing Nasdaq listing to bypass the traditional IPO process, streamlining the route to public markets. The combined entity will operate under the name 'American Bitcoin,' integrating Gryphon's low-cost mining infrastructure with American Bitcoin's aggressive Bitcoin accumulation strategy.
Why It's Important?
The merger between Gryphon Digital Mining and American Bitcoin represents a significant consolidation in the Bitcoin mining industry, aligning with broader trends in Bitcoin treasury management. By leveraging Gryphon's Nasdaq listing, the merged entity can streamline its entry into public markets, potentially attracting more investors interested in the Bitcoin sector. The strategic combination is expected to enhance operational efficiency and financial strength, positioning the new entity for scalable growth. This move reflects a growing trend among public companies to consolidate resources and expertise to optimize Bitcoin holdings, which could influence the competitive landscape of the Bitcoin mining industry.
What's Next?
Following the merger approval, the reverse stock split will be implemented on September 2, 2025, ensuring compliance with Nasdaq's listing standards. The combined entity, American Bitcoin, will focus on expanding its Bitcoin reserves and optimizing its mining operations. Investors and stakeholders will be closely monitoring the Nasdaq debut and the entity's performance in the cryptocurrency market.
